Garmin for Geocaching by iamcowtt in geocaching

[–]FieryVegetables 2 points3 points  (0 children)

My GPSmap 66s can connect directly to WiFi. Since I don’t use a smartphone, or have a computer with me on the road, it has been helpful when I’m on a trip and needed some listing I didn’t have in my pocket query. It can download whole pocket queries on WiFi or just one cache.

Against all general advice, I’m buying a foal. What’s the best thing you’ve done with your youngsters? Any regrets? by underasvisement in Horses

[–]FieryVegetables 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Maybe your vet could walk your property and point stuff out. It’s everything from hardware, latches, stuff you hadn’t noticed as a threat. Put together a good first aid kit! I have had a couple of young horses get cast (one did it repeatedly) - I was glad I had such safe fencing that never injured them.

I’ve raised several, and other than some scars, there were no lasting or devastating injuries, but they sure do try.

Against all general advice, I’m buying a foal. What’s the best thing you’ve done with your youngsters? Any regrets? by underasvisement in Horses

[–]FieryVegetables 8 points9 points  (0 children)

Be very thorough about baby safe fencing and equipment, which isn’t always the default at a boarding barn. You’ll be amazed at all the ways foals can injure themselves. Spend lots of time with her, but watch her attention span. Enjoy the process and don’t rush it!
